Spunbond fabric white
Spunbond fabric white is a non-woven material made from long fibers bonded together using heat and pressure.
This process creates a fabric that is lightweight, yet incredibly strong and durable.
What sets spunbond fabric white apart from traditional woven fabrics is its lack of interlocking yarns, making it resistant to tears and fraying.
This durability makes it an excellent choice for applications where strength and longevity are essential.

Beyond the world of fashion, spunbond fabric white has found its place in the medical industry.
Its high strength and tear resistance make it an ideal material for disposable gowns, drapes, and other protective clothing.
The non-woven nature of spunbond fabric white prevents the penetration of fluids, providing an additional layer of protection for healthcare workers and patients alike.
Spunbond fabric white is also widely used in the production of furniture and upholstery.
Its durability and resistance to abrasion make it an excellent choice for upholstery fabric, providing long-lasting performance and easy maintenance.
